Stereophonics, Elbow to headline Victorious Festival

Stereophonics and Elbow have been confirmed to lead the 2017 Victorious festival, which is heading back to Southsea Seafront in Portsmouth between August 25th-27th.

“We are immensely proud of this year’s line up,” director Andy Marsh exclaims. “We’ve worked really hard to secure the very best acts – band and artists we personally love. We literally have the crown jewels of the British music industry night after night and we still have so much more to announce.”




“It’s going to be a legendary weekend – the best Victorious yet – we can’t wait until August, it’s going to be incredible!”

Jake Bugg, Feeder, Frightened Rabbit, Franz Ferdinand, Slaves, Sundara Karma and Crows are more new names, all joining the previously announced Friday night leaders Madness.

It’s the second festival headline booking for Stereophonics in quick succession after they were named as one of six main acts for Kendal Calling.
